可能是由于以下原因导致的:
- 版本不兼容:请确保使用的Bootstrap版本与所使用的材质图标库版本兼容。不同版本之间可能存在样式和对齐方式的差异。
- CSS样式冲突:检查是否存在其他自定义的CSS样式与导航栏或材质图标的样式发生冲突。可以通过检查浏览器的开发者工具来查看是否存在样式覆盖或冲突的情况。
- HTML结构错误:确保导航栏和材质图标的HTML结构正确无误。导航栏应该包含正确的HTML标签和类名,而材质图标应该被正确地嵌套在导航栏中。
解决这个问题的方法包括:
- 更新版本:如果使用的是较旧的Bootstrap或材质图标库版本,尝试更新到最新版本,以确保兼容性和修复可能存在的问题。
- 检查样式冲突:通过检查浏览器的开发者工具,查看是否存在样式冲突或覆盖。可以尝试通过修改CSS样式或调整优先级来解决冲突。
- 重新检查HTML结构:仔细检查导航栏和材质图标的HTML结构,确保正确嵌套和使用相关的类名。可以参考Bootstrap官方文档或相关教程来确保正确的使用方式。
对于Bootstrap导航栏中的材质图标未正确对齐的问题,腾讯云提供了一款适用于前端开发的云产品——腾讯云Web+,它提供了一站式的Web应用托管和全栈托管服务,可以帮助开发者快速搭建和部署网站、应用程序等。腾讯云Web+支持自定义域名、HTTPS证书、负载均衡等功能,可以提供稳定可靠的服务。更多关于腾讯云Web+的信息可以在腾讯云官网上找到:https://cloud.tencent.com/product/tcb